receptor-type tyrosine-protein phosphatase O; R-PTP-O; glomerular epithelial protein 1; protein tyrosine phosphatase U2; PTP-U2; PTPase U2 (PTPRO, GLEPP1, PTPU2)
Function:
- possesses tyrosine phosphatase activity
protein tyrosine phosphate + H2O = protein tyrosine + phosphate
Structure:
- belongs to the protein-tyrosine phosphatase family receptor class 3 subfamily
- contains 8 fibronectin F3 modules
- contains 1 tyrosine-protein phosphatase domain
Compartment:
- membrane; single-pass type 1 membrane protein
Alternative splicing: named isoforms=2
Expression:
- glomerulus of kidney
- also detected in brain, lung & placenta
- induced by various differentiation-inducing agents
